CIVE.5390 Ground Improvement (Formerly 14.539)
Id: 003030 Credits: 3-3Description
Design and construction methods for strengthening the properties and behavior of soils. Highway embankments, soil nailing, soil grouting, landslide investigation and mitigation, dynamic compaction, stone columns.
